In the West, comics and cartoons are generally for children. There are only a handful of diehard fans that continue basking in this brand of literature after they reach puberty. In Japan, the story is quite different and perhaps it's because their manga, multifaceted comics, is also very unique. …the excitement is about. Manga and anime have been a worldwide phenomenon for over a decade now. There are constantly new works targeted at all ages like the series Pokemon, Dragon Ball, and Sailor Moon, while adults continue to enjoy more mature offerings like Hayao Miyazaki's feature films My Neighbor Totoro, Princess Mononoke, and Spirited Away. With its booming popularity, there's no question that manga is likely to remain trendy over the next few years.
